如何在低代码开发平台上实现高度可定制的数据可视化
低代码开发平台成为当今企业数字化转型中的重要工具之一。它们提供了可视化拖拽式开发环境和预先构建的组件,使得应用开发速度非常快。但是,它们提供的专业数据可视化能力是否能够满足企业客户的高度个性化和可定制化需求呢?这就是我们在本文中探讨的问题。
1.低代码平台和数据可视化概述 低代码平台是企业数字化转型的重要工具,它们带来的利益在于:快速部署业务应用和快速开发原型,实现敏捷式开发、快速响应市场需求,降低开发成本、简化复杂业务处理。而数据可视化是可交互的、可视的视觉表示,它提供了一种通过图表和设计来耐心地表示和共享信息,以支持决策的过程。
2.低代码平台中的数据可视化
当我们使用低代码平台时,通常会有与数据可视化相关的预构建组件。这些可视化组件可以很容易地与相应的数据源连接,并生成关于数据源的可视化报表或交互式视图,这种界面设计方式大大降低了开发时间和难度。但是这些可视化组件通常具有较少的个性化选项,可能无法满足企业客户的高度定制化需求。尤其在一些行业有特别的数据展现需求,这时候就需要我们在低代码开发平台上实现专业的定制化数据可视化。而在现实中,开发人员并没有时间创建旨在满足企业客户特定需求的自定义组件。
3.定制化数据可视化
首先,你可以通过使用兼容低代码平台的JavaScript库来创建自己的可视化组件,例如:D3.js、Chart.js、Plotly.js等等。默认情况下,这些库并不支持低代码平台,但是加上简单的包装程序就可以轻松实现,并提供了更多的可定制选项。这正是使用低代码开发平台的意义所在,我们可以通过封装自定义组件来提供个性化解决方案。
其次,大多数低代码开发平台都提供了API让开发人员可以自定义Response事件,这意味着可以编写JavaScript代码来扩展已有的组件或创建自己的数据可视化组件。这种方法可以帮助开发人员使用低代码方式实现高度定制化的数据可视化。
另外,企业客户可以通过与已有平台的可视化组件合作,开发者可以直接将自己的可视化数据组件之间转换为当前平台支持的组件,以实现更快的构建和更好的定制能力。
4.小结
低代码平台提供了可视化拖拽式开发环境和预先构建的组件,让应用开发速度非常快。在大多数情况下,可视化组件符合企业客户的需求。但是,一些客户需要更专业的、个性化的数据可视化解决方案。此时我们可以通过使用JavaScript库和API定制化平台已有的可视化组件,这样就可以让低代码平台更加灵活并服务更多的企业客户。
1.低代码平台和数据可视化概述 低代码平台是企业数字化转型的重要工具,它们带来的利益在于:快速部署业务应用和快速开发原型,实现敏捷式开发、快速响应市场需求,降低开发成本、简化复杂业务处理。而数据可视化是可交互的、可视的视觉表示,它提供了一种通过图表和设计来耐心地表示和共享信息,以支持决策的过程。
2.低代码平台中的数据可视化
当我们使用低代码平台时,通常会有与数据可视化相关的预构建组件。这些可视化组件可以很容易地与相应的数据源连接,并生成关于数据源的可视化报表或交互式视图,这种界面设计方式大大降低了开发时间和难度。但是这些可视化组件通常具有较少的个性化选项,可能无法满足企业客户的高度定制化需求。尤其在一些行业有特别的数据展现需求,这时候就需要我们在低代码开发平台上实现专业的定制化数据可视化。而在现实中,开发人员并没有时间创建旨在满足企业客户特定需求的自定义组件。
3.定制化数据可视化
首先,你可以通过使用兼容低代码平台的JavaScript库来创建自己的可视化组件,例如:D3.js、Chart.js、Plotly.js等等。默认情况下,这些库并不支持低代码平台,但是加上简单的包装程序就可以轻松实现,并提供了更多的可定制选项。这正是使用低代码开发平台的意义所在,我们可以通过封装自定义组件来提供个性化解决方案。
其次,大多数低代码开发平台都提供了API让开发人员可以自定义Response事件,这意味着可以编写JavaScript代码来扩展已有的组件或创建自己的数据可视化组件。这种方法可以帮助开发人员使用低代码方式实现高度定制化的数据可视化。
另外,企业客户可以通过与已有平台的可视化组件合作,开发者可以直接将自己的可视化数据组件之间转换为当前平台支持的组件,以实现更快的构建和更好的定制能力。
4.小结
低代码平台提供了可视化拖拽式开发环境和预先构建的组件,让应用开发速度非常快。在大多数情况下,可视化组件符合企业客户的需求。但是,一些客户需要更专业的、个性化的数据可视化解决方案。此时我们可以通过使用JavaScript库和API定制化平台已有的可视化组件,这样就可以让低代码平台更加灵活并服务更多的企业客户。
-
本文分类: 常见问题
-
浏览次数: 201 次浏览
-
发布日期: 2023-06-15 11:19:18